fault

package
v0.0.0-...-510dfb7 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Apr 6, 2024 License: Apache-2.0 Imports: 0 Imported by: 0

Documentation

Overview

fault package is used to predefine common errors in across the columbus services.

Index

Constants

This section is empty.

Variables

View Source
var (
	ErrNameEmpty      = ColumbusError{"name is empty"}
	ErrUserNameEmpty  = ColumbusError{"username is empty"}
	ErrDefaultUserNil = ColumbusError{"DefaultUser is nil"}
	ErrUserNil        = ColumbusError{"user is nil"}
	ErrMissingAPIKey  = ColumbusError{"missing API key"}
	ErrInvalidAPIKey  = ColumbusError{"invalid API key"}
	ErrInvalidDomain  = ColumbusError{"invalid domain"}
	ErrPublicSuffix   = ColumbusError{"domain is a public suffix"}
	ErrNotAdmin       = ColumbusError{"not admin"}
	ErrMissingURI     = ColumbusError{"missing URI"}
	ErrBlocked        = ColumbusError{"blocked"}
	ErrNotFound       = ColumbusError{"not found"}
	ErrUserNotFound   = ColumbusError{"user not found"}
	ErrNameTaken      = ColumbusError{"name is taken"}
	ErrBadGateway     = ColumbusError{"bad gateway"}
	ErrGatewayTimeout = ColumbusError{"gateway timeout"}
	ErrUserNotDeleted = ColumbusError{"user not deleted"}
	ErrNotModified    = ColumbusError{"not modified"}
	ErrMultipleUpdate = ColumbusError{"multiple update"}
	ErrSameName       = ColumbusError{"username and name are the same"}
	ErrNothingToDo    = ColumbusError{"nothing to do"}
	ErrConfirmMissing = ColumbusError{"confirmation is missing"}
	ErrNotConfirmed   = ColumbusError{"not confirmed"}
	ErrDataBase       = ColumbusError{"Database error"}
	ErrGetPartsFailed = ColumbusError{"GetParts() failed"}
	ErrInvalidDays    = ColumbusError{"invalid days"}
	ErrTLDOnly        = ColumbusError{"TLD only"}
)

Functions

This section is empty.

Types

type ColumbusError

type ColumbusError struct {
	Err string `json:"error"`
}

func (ColumbusError) Error

func (e ColumbusError) Error() string

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L